Location
United States of America. California. Mono Co. Glass Mountain Region: Deadman Creek, N side of stream along fisherman's path appx, 200m W of Big Springs Campground and crossing of FS Rd. 2S04.
-
Habitat
On drier disturbed areas above the stream; W-E running stream cutting through alluvium of mixed volcanic and granitic origin, with granitic outcrops above. Pinus jeffryi woodland with understory of Artemisia tridentata, Purshia tridentata, Ribes, Salix, Carex, Juncus. Abundat.
-
Description
Infl lateral, twisty stems. Phenology of specimen: Flower.
